> Workaround: --enable-64-bit-bfd.
Right-o. Looking at the emulations error message would have
helped me seeing that. :-)
> >From ld/configure.in:
>
> dnl FIXME: We will build a 64 bit BFD for a 64 bit host or a 64 bit
> dnl target, and in those cases we should also build the 64 bit
> dnl emulations.
If you mean the FIXME implies the problem, I don't see how;
according to it, things should work. (I think it's just
supposed to point out that you need --enable-64-bit-bfd to get
all emulations on a 32-bit host.) The problem is two lines
below that; the code using "if test x${want64} = xtrue; then"
should have used the same "case ${host64}-${target64}-${want64}
in" construct as in bfd/configure.in.
